SONGS Decommissioning Suitor Lists Grows to Three

By ExchangeMonitor
Team Holtec, a subsidiary of Holtec International, has submitted a bid for the San Onofre Nuclear Generating Station’s estimated $4.4 billion decommissioning contract, which brings the list of confirmed suitors to three.

Holtec International Senior Vice President Pierre Paul Oneid confirmed the group’s bid on Monday. Team Holtec is competing against a partnership of AECOM and EnergySolutions and a team led by Bechtel.

“We’re very proud of (the bid),” Oneid said.

While there is no definitive timeline, Oneid said his group anticipates a decision around mid-2016. SONGS began operations in 1968, retiring Unit 1 in 1992 and placing it into SAFSTOR. Southern California Edison retired Units 2 and 3 in 2013, when replacement steam generator issues proved too expensive to fix.
